About

Discover this brand-new, fully renovated second-floor apartment in the heart of East Elmhurst/Jackson Heights, Queens. This spacious and bright 2-bedroom unit features high ceilings, a generous living room, and an eat-in kitchen with stainless steel appliances. Both bedrooms offer ample closet space with built-ins, while gleaming hardwood floors run throughout. The large full bathroom includes a tub/shower combination.

As prices continue to rise in Brooklyn, many New Yorkers are looking at the Queens neighborhood of Jackson Heights for its relatively affordable prices and manageable commutes to Manhattan. The subway line once described as the "cornfield route" can now get residents to Midtown in 20-30 minutes, while other lines ferry riders to the East Side of Manhattan in less than 15 minutes. The neighborhood boasts an eclectic mix of architectural styles, cuisines, traditions and peoples, and will appeal to anyone with a cosmopolitan frame of mind.
